Full Job Description
Minimum q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ree in Data Science, Statistics, Mathematics, Physics, Economics, Operations Research or a related field and 6 years of progressive post-baccalaureate experience in the job offered or in a Data Scientist-related occupation.
  • Alternatively, will accept a Master's degree in Data Science, Statistics, Mathematics, Physics, Economics, Operations Research or a related field, and 3 years of experience in the job offered or in a Data Scientist-related occupation.
  • Position requires 3 years of experience in the following: Coding in SQL, Python, or R to manipulate, analyze, visualize large datasets, and build models; Statistical analysis or quantitative data synthesis to draw inferences, identify trends, and solve product or business problems; User experience measurement or attribution modeling to evaluate customer interactions; Product analytics or business intelligence to define metrics, create dashboards, and measure success; and Stakeholder management or cross-functional collaboration to align objectives, gather consensus, and persuade leaders.


About the job

The US base salary range for this full-time position is $206,600 - $237,000 15% bonus target equity benefits determined by role, level, and location. Individual pay is determined by additional factors, including job-related skills, experience, and relevant education or training. Learn more about benefits at Google .

Position reports to the Google San Francisco, CA office & may allow for a hybrid schedule as per Google policy.

Responsibilities
  • Extract, format, and validate complex datasets from multiple sources to guarantee quality and analysis readiness.
  • Execute advanced analyses utilizing SQL, R, and Python to resolve ambiguous problems and deliver optimal solutions.
  • Report Key Performance Indicators to leadership and translate analytical results into actionable product improvement insights.
  • Prototype scalable business cases and build robust processes with the foresight to anticipate future challenges.
  • Master internal data structures and metrics to effectively advocate for impactful product development changes. Influence cross-functional teams to align strategic resources while providing oversight and setting standards for data scientists.

About Google

Google is a multinational technology company that specializes in Internet-related services and products. These include online advertising technologies, search engine, cloud computing, software, and hardware. Google was founded in 1998 by Larry Page and Sergey Brin while they were Ph.D. students at Stanford University. The company has grown tremendously since then and has become one of the most valuable companies in the world. Google's mission is to organize the world's information and make it universally accessible and useful.
